CVE:CVE-2011-5047 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 04:59:34.329360 |
Details available
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in status_rrd_graph.php in pfSense before 2.0.1 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the style parameter.

CVE:CVE-2011-4197 |
vulnerable | 2026-06-08 04:59:29.851620 |
Details available
etc/inc/certs.inc in the PKI implementation in pfSense before 2.0.1 creates each X.509 certificate with a true value for the CA basic constraint, which allows remote attackers to create sub-certificates for arbitrary subjects by leveraging the private key.
